THE COLLISION ENQUIRY.
(By Telegraph.)
Auckland, February 28. The enquiry into the collision between the Albion and the Isabella Pratt closed on Saturday. The judgment of the Court is as follows : —" The Court are unanimously of opinion that no blame attaches to Captain Garrard or the officers of the Albion, and returns thoir certificates. If the crew of the Isabella Pratt could not make out the steamer, how could the steamer's look-out man make out the Isabella Pratt P The Court are of opinion that the Isabella Pratt standing on into the steamer's smoke wae foolhardy, api fliat a
Collision might hare been avoided had the schooner gone about when the steamer was first made out." No order was mado for costs.
